The new export rules for EU countries are now requiring many(I believe anything that takes available ammo) antiques to have have an export permit, this combined with the Royal Post's position to not handle "guns" of any type effectively ends any short of low dollar way of getting antiques to the States.
It is now a cumbersome process and Covid has driven the cost of moving freight internationally substantially higher. I am still able to bring things in but more red tape seems to be added constantly. How about that EUU form where you swear on your mother's life you will not turn your old percussion scattergun into a nuclear weapon? Some of the regulations are truly mind boggling.

Problem is that "antique" means 1898 or earlier under the 1968 Gun Control Act to you and to me and to everyone else on this bulletin board, but to the rest of the entire world "antique" means at least 100 years old.
